Ballagilley Keeill Cross Slab (Manx Cross 133)
Archaeology
This small fragment was found at Ballagilley Keeill in 1869. It is a flake from the face of a slab, showing the forepart of a boar in relief. One edge shows the trace of indecipherable runes.
